#50f2d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50f2dc is composed of 31.4% red, 94.9%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 9.1%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 171.9 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 63.1%. #50f2dc color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ffff with #00e5b9.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#50f2dc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010807 is the darkest color, while #f4fef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#50f2dc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0a2a2 is the less saturated color, while #49f9e1 is the most saturated one.
